Perry is trying to solve the following riddle: What creature walks first on four legs, then two, then three? He repeatedly tries to think of an animal that might walk on three legs, but he can think only of animals that walk on either two or four legs.
 
  Finally, he is told the correct answera human being, who crawls, then walks, then walks with a cane. Which one of the following is the most likely explanation of Perry's difficulty?
 
   a. He has encoded the problem with too narrow a definition of legs.
   b. He doesn't have enough working memory capacity.
   c. He doesn't have a sufficient knowledge base.
   d. He is engaging in divergent thinking when convergent thinking is required.

Hypertension is a silent killer because it is deadly and has no significant early symptoms. The danger from hypertension is the extra load on the heart, which can lead to hypertensive heart disease and kidney damage. This occurs without any major symptoms until the high blood pressure becomes extreme. Regular blood pressure checks are an important method of catching hypertension before it can kill you.
